All In For Impact: The 26th Annual SRI Conference will take place November 3–5, 2015 at The Broadmoor, Colorado Springs, CO. I am pleased to announce conference scholarships for SRI/ESG investing are now being made available to students and young professionals.
The SRI Conference is an annual gathering of the responsible investment industry designed to stimulate, inspire, and serve the needs of investment professionals, as well as institutional and high net worth investors who seek to direct investment capital in positive, healthy, transformative ways—toward a truly sustainable future.
All In For Impact will serve thought leaders, investors, and investment professionals in the ESG, Shareowner Advocacy, and Impact Investing space who are seeking to catalyze the shift to a more socially equitable and environmentally sustainable economy.
The SRI Conference offers a robust agenda covering innovative financial products, emerging topics, and compelling industry issues as well as its legendary networking opportunities.
Conference Scholarships For SRI/ESG Investing
A group of First Affirmative Financial Network (FAFN) alumni and longtime affiliates – the conference organizers, want to bring more young professionals into this growing and dynamic conversation. They are offering full scholarships to the event to qualified young people who are interested in a career as an SRI/ESG investment advisor/professional.
Scholarships cover registration fees, room and board at the conference hotel (double occupancy) and transportation assistance as needed and available. Winners will be chosen by a committee of retired SRI/ESG professionals. Priority will go to people with a clearly demonstrated interest in working in the field. Winners will be expected to post about their experience at the conference on social media.
